Sector ETF Performance: Identifying Opportunities and Risks
Navigating the dynamic world of exchange-traded funds (ETFs) requires a keen understanding of sector trends and their inherent challenges. Investors seeking to capitalize market movements often turn to sector ETFs, which provide targeted exposure to specific industries. While these funds can offer promising returns, it's crucial to carefully assess their potential for both profitability and losses.
For instance, a sector ETF tracking the technology industry might thrive during periods of economic growth, but could struggle in times of downturn. Analyzing the underlying factors influencing a sector's trajectory is key to making strategic investment decisions.
- Examining recent industry developments can provide valuable insights into potential threats.
- Observing macroeconomic trends and their impact on specific sectors is also essential.
- Diversifying your portfolio across different segments can help mitigate volatility.
